What Are Dental Implants?

A dental implant is a titanium post surgically placed into your jawbone as an artificial tooth root. Once the implant integrates with the bone, a custom crown is attached, creating a natural-looking and fully functional replacement tooth.

Key Components of a Dental Implant:

  1. Implant Post – The titanium screw is placed into the jawbone.
  2. Abutment – A connector piece that secures the crown to the implant.
  3. Crown – A custom-made artificial tooth that matches your natural teeth.

Benefits of Dental Implants

Dental implants are the gold standard for tooth replacement due to their long-term benefits:

  • Natural Look & Feel: Implants blend seamlessly with your existing teeth.
  • Durability: With proper care, they can last a lifetime.
  • Improved Chewing & Speech: Enjoy eating your favorite foods without discomfort.
  • Prevents Bone Loss: Unlike dentures, implants stimulate bone growth and avoid deterioration.

No Impact on Surrounding Teeth: Unlike bridges, implants do not rely on adjacent teeth for support.

The Dental Implant Process in Houston

Getting a dental implant is a multi-step procedure that requires expert care from a qualified Houston dentist. Here's what to expect:

1. Consultation & Evaluation

Your dentist will assess your oral health, bone density, and overall suitability for dental implants. X-rays or a CT scan may be taken to determine if you have enough bone to support the implant.

2. Implant Placement Surgery

The titanium implant post is surgically placed into the jawbone. Healing time varies but typically takes 3 to 6 months, during which the implant fuses with the bone (osseointegration).

3. Abutment Placement

The abutment is attached once the implant has healed, holding the final crown in place.

4. Final Restoration (Crown Placement)

A custom-made porcelain or zirconia crown is secured onto the abutment, completing your smile transformation.

How Much Do Dental Implants Cost in Houston?

The cost of dental implants in Houston varies based on several factors, including:

  • The number of implants needed
  • Whether bone grafting or sinus lifts are required
  • The type of implant and materials used
  • The expertise of your dental provider

On average, a single dental implant in Houston, including the implant, abutment, and crown, can cost between $3,000 and $5,000. Some dental offices offer financing plans or accept dental insurance to help manage costs.
